Cleaning upvc windows repairs windows

Cleaning UPVC windows requires the use of proper tools. If you choose the wrong cleaning products can cause irreparable damage to your windows. These tips will aid you in avoiding this.

A vacuum cleaner with a the soft brush attachment can be used to clean your uPVC windows frames. This will remove dust and dirt that may have settled on the hinges. It is also recommended to clean the insides of your uPVC window panes using an anti-smear glass cleaner.

To clean your uPVC window frames Soft, lint free white towels are ideal. Be sure to clean these immediately when they start to get dirty.

Using a microfibre cloth is a good choice. These cloths are gentle and scratch-proof, and they can help bring back the shine to your uPVC.

It is possible to apply a cream cleaner when your uPVC windows are stained. Apply the solution to a small area and allow it to soak for a few minutes. When the process is done then you need to wipe the area with a clean, dry cloth.

A vinegar and water mixture can also be utilized. Apply it on the area and leave it for ten minutes. This will help loosen dirt and other debris and make it easier to scrub away. After a few minutes, rinse your window and wipe it clean with an unclean, dry rag.

Abrasive pads shouldn't be used to clean uPVC windows. Abrasive pads can cause damage glossy exterior of uPVC. You can also permanently ruin the gloss of your uPVC windows if you try and wash a stain using an Abrasive cleaner.

UPVC window repair causes cloudy windows

There could be windows that are cloudy or fogging up. This is a common issue that is caused by a damaged seal. There are many things you can do to repair this. The first step is to be aware of how to fix a broken window seal. The next step is to be aware of ways to prevent it from occurring again.

If you have a double-paned window it may be possible to replace the sash to solve the problem. But this option is only a temporary solution. In the end, you'll need to replace the entire window. The cost ranges from $200-$400 for each window.
